I have a 2-stroke mower (Victa) and bought a petrol line-trimmer (Talon).
I've been using Victa's Formula-V oil for the mower at the recommended
petrol-oil ratio of 50:1. For non-Victa oils, Victa recommends 25:1.
The line-trimmer requires 25:1.
Is it safe to use the Formula-V oil at 50:1 on the trimmer?

Put it this way, if you use too much oil it will smoke a bit and may foul a plug
(which can be easily cleaned and reused). Too
little oil and the engine will die. Permanently.
So use 25:1
